Brutally coached game. That safety was the ball game.

To win after that point we would've needed to recover 2 onside kicks. At a recovery rate of around 20% (the NFL rate) the odds of getting two is 4%. Add the fact that we'd need an extra FG drive in there and you're basically giving yourself no chance.

Punt from the 5 and get a quick stop. Congi misses 25% of his FGs and that total is only going to rise with a 40+ yarder.

I don't think its that they don't care, I think its their coaches who have too big of head's right now. I think Cortez believes too much in his offence and starts off too slow and I think Jones just doesn't have a good game plan versus saskatchewan yet refuses to change it.
i think Jones needs to give Durant more credit. I think they blitz Durant more than any QB in the CFL that I can remember this season. Like they still beleive he is a young QB prone to mistakes. IMO, Durant has the most poise against the blitz in the CFL. He may not read the blitz the best, in fact he doesn't, but I think he's the best at recognizing the blitz and allowing it to come yet still get the ball out accurately. many QB don't and with Jones brining so many blitzs, someone is always open. Especially considering Jones brings more safetys and DBs on blitzs than LB. He called that safety blitz a good 4 times and got burned on the touchdown with it. You need help over the top in the CFL.
Also, why is it Jones thinks Shannon James can cover their best receive in Fantuz? I'm not going to say that Calgary is going to play Sask again, but if they do Chris JOnes needs to rewrite his game plan or they are wasting their time because they'll get dominated again.
